About Take a Picture

"Take a Picture" is a song by American rock band Filter, released on November 16, 1999 as the second single from their second studio album Title of Record. The song became a major hit at the start of 2000, peaking at number 12 on the US US Billboard Hot 100 and number three in Canada. It also became a top-ten hit in New Zealand, peaking at number eight on the RIANZ Singles Chart.

Filter

Filter is a rock group formed in 1993 in Cleveland by singer Richard Patrick and guitarist/programmer Brian Liesegang. Filter has released five studio albums, the most recent being The Trouble with Angels, which was released on August 17, 2010. 10 facts about this song

Song Origin
"Take a Picture" is a song written and performed by the American rock band Filter. It was released in 1999 as the second single off of their album "Title of Record."
Chart Success
The song achieved great commercial success, peaking at number 12 on the Billboard Hot 100 and number one on the Billboard Modern Rock Tracks chart.
Airplane Incident Inspiration
Its inspiration came from an incident when Richard Patrick, the lead vocalist of Filter, got so drunk on an airplane that he stripped naked. He ended up having very little memory of the situation which sparked the lyrics "Could you take my picture? 'Cause I won't remember."
Double Meaning
While the song was written about the airplane incident, it also has a deeper meaning. Patrick created the song to symbolize his struggle with alcoholism, describing the pain it has caused him and his longing for help.
Platinum Certification
The single was certified Platinum by the RIAA in 2019, signifying over 1,000,000 units sold.
Unique Sound
"Take a Picture" distinguishes itself from other Filter songs through its distinctive softer sound, which is less industrial and more melodic than their other works.
Music Video
The song's music video, directed by David Meyers, takes place on a fantastical airplane resembling the one from the incident that inspired the song. The airplane rotates in a dreamlike sky filled with clouds and oversized objects, reflecting the surreal nature of the lyrics.
Soundtrack Appearance
"Take a Picture" has been used in numerous soundtracks, including the films "The Girl Next Door" (2004), "Saving Grace" (2000), and "Little Nicky" (2000), as well as in the video game "Rock Band 4" (2015).
Live Performances
The performance of "Take a Picture" is a true highlight at Filter concerts, serving as an audience sing-along and often closing the band's shows.
Acoustic Version Release
In 2002, Filter released an acoustic version of "Take A Picture" as part of their "Amalgamut" album bonus disk. This brought a different spin to the song, showing Patrick’s versatility as an artist.
